Come out and volunteer with Natural Areas Volunteers (NAV) at Inwood Hill Park to help remove Garlic Mustard from the forest. This work will help maintain the livelihood of the restored forest. Volunteers will be trained in invasive weed identification and removal techniques. Come dressed in sturdy boots or shoes, long pants and clothing that can get dirty.
